Abstract :
In this paper, electroencephalograph (EEG) signals recorded during miss operation of brain computer interface (BCI) system was analyzed. As a result, a feature difference between miss operation and normal operation was found at the low frequency component and the event-related potential (ERP) such as P300. Therefore a possibility of the modification of miss operation was confirmed.
